Chemistry Check For Mature Singles

Start by honoring the attraction you feel, then move deliberately from spark to substance. For mature singles, compatibility often hinges less on surface traits and more on shared values, routines, and realistic expectations. Use this checklist to see whether the connection has room to grow.

Talk About Core Values And Long-Term Goals

Ask gentle, open-ended questions about family, finances, and what you each want in the next five to ten years. Examples: "What matters most to you in a partnership?", "How do you feel about retirement plans, travel, or helping adult children?" Shared priorities here make everyday decisions easier.

Look For Lifestyle Fit

Discuss typical days and rhythms—sleep schedules, social habits, health priorities, and how you like to spend weekends. Differences can be complementary, but large lifestyle mismatches (constant travel vs. home-centered life, for example) should be surfaced early so expectations don’t drift apart.

Clarify Relationship Goals And Boundaries

People in this life stage may seek different things: companionship, a serious partnership, casual dating, or something in between. Say what you want without pressure and invite the same honesty from your match. Talk about boundaries around privacy, family involvement, finances, and caregiving responsibilities.

Check Communication Style

Notice how you both handle small conflicts, give feedback, and express appreciation. Try a short, real conversation about a minor disagreement to see whether you can stay calm, listen, and resolve things. Ask: "How do you like to be supported when you’re stressed?"

Respectful Questions To Ask Early

  • "What does an ideal weekend look like for you?"
  • "How do you handle money in a relationship?"
  • "Are you open to blending schedules with another person, or do you prefer lots of independent time?"
  • "How do you stay connected with close friends and family?"
  • "What would you want me to know about your past relationships that shaped how you date now?"

Small Tests, Big Insights

Shared experiences reveal compatibility faster than hypotheticals—cook a meal together, meet each other’s friends, or take a day trip. Pay attention to how decisions are made and whether you enjoy spending low-key time together.

Wrap-Up

Be curious and compassionate. Chemistry matters, but in this stage of life the best matches balance attraction with aligned values, realistic goals, clear communication, and mutually respected boundaries. Use honest questions and small real-world tests to find out whether a promising spark can become a dependable partnership on Mingle2.

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Work

If you feel stuck when starting conversations, you’re not alone. Use small, adaptable patterns that feel natural and invite a reply—no heavy compliments or one-word lines needed.

Quick patterns to try

  • Profile hook + curiosity: "I see you’re into [activity]. What got you into that?" Swap [activity] for something specific in their profile.
  • Observation + light micro-story: "That photo at the market made me smile—I once tried to bargain in a language I barely knew and lost spectacularly. What’s your funniest travel moment?"
  • Choice question (low pressure): "Which would you pick: weekend hike or lazy café day?" Short and easy to answer.
  • Genuine, specific compliment + invite: "You have a great eye for photography—what’s your favorite photo you’ve taken?" Avoid vague praise like "you’re beautiful" as an opener.

How to personalize without overthinking

  • Scan one small detail—an interesting job title, hobby, or photo prop—and build a one-line comment or question around it.
  • Replace generic words with specifics: "music" becomes "80s synth bands" or "indie folk" if that’s what their profile shows.
  • Keep it short. Two sentences or fewer increases the chance of a reply.

Light callbacks and follow-ups

  • If they mention a favorite movie or band, follow with a playful comparison: "That movie or [another movie]: which should I watch tonight?"
  • Mirror their tone. If their profile is jokey, add a bit of humor; if it’s calm, stay measured.
  • When replying, pick one detail from their message and ask a quick question to keep the exchange moving.

Avoid these common pitfalls

  • Don’t open with a one-word greeting or a copy-paste line. It feels lazy and easy to ignore.
  • Skip overly intense questions like "Where do you see yourself in five years?" on the first message.
  • Avoid backhanded compliments or comments that could be read as too personal.

Two fill-in-the-blank templates

  1. "I noticed you like [specific thing]. How did you get into that, and do you have any recommendations for a beginner?"
  2. "That photo at [place/item] caught my eye—what’s the story behind it?"

Start small, stay curious, and keep it easy to answer. A short, personalized opener beats a clever generic line every time on Mingle2.
